For a used engine, you're not supposed to go earlier than the year of your truck - it's actually Federal law.

If you are getting a newer-than-your-truck motor, you should get all the electronics that you can because your existing ECU, sensors, etc.. may very well NOT work in a newer block (i.e. sometimes sensors changed a little thru the years and even the thread patterns may or may not be the same). If your old ones do work, great, sell off what you don't need.

It shouldn't matter if it's from a Taco or a Tundra, or if it was a stick or auto...as far as I have been told.
